老年女性血HCY水平与骨密度的相关性研究

     

摘要

目的 探讨老年女性血清同型半胱氨酸(homocysteine,HCY)、脂质水平与骨质减少的关系.方法 收集2016年9月至2017年3月我院门诊及住院的老年女性126例,根据DXA法测得的骨密度水平将其分为骨量正常组(41例)、骨量减少组(43例)和骨质疏松组(42例),测量记录年龄、绝经年龄、绝经时间、身高、体重,检测血钙(calcium,Ca)、磷(phosphorus,P)、碱性磷酸酶(alkaline phosphatase,ALP)、甘油三酯(triglycerides,TG)、低密度脂蛋白胆固醇(low density lipoprotein cholesterol,LDLC)、高密度脂蛋白胆固醇(high-density lipoprotein cholesterol,HDLC),酶联免疫法(enzyme linked immunosorbent assay,ELISA)测定HCY.结果 骨质疏松组血清HCY、LDL-C水平明显高于骨量减少组及骨量正常组,骨质疏松组绝经年龄、体重低于骨量正常组,差异有统计学意义(P<0.05).低体重、血清HCY、LDL-C水平升高是骨质减少的危险因素,OR(95%CI)分别为0.932(0.886~0.979)、2.284(1.487~3.509)、3.160(1.081~9.337),差异有统计学意义(P<0.05).结论 老年女性骨量减少组和骨质疏松组中HCY、LDL-C水平增高,HCY、LDL-C与骨密度水平呈负相关,HCY、LDL-C水平可作为老年女性评价骨量丢失的参考指标.%Objective To study the relationship between serum homocysteine(HCY)and lipid levels and osteopenia in elderly women.Methods We collected data of 126 elderly female patients of our hospital from September 2016 to March 2017.According to the result of dual energy X-ray BMD examination,subjects were divided into normal bone mass group(n =41),osteopenia group(n=43)and osteoporosis group(n=42).Age,menopausal age,time since menopause,height and weight were recorded,and the levels of blood calcium(Ca),phosphorus(P),alkaline phosphatase(ALP),triglycerides(TG),low density lipoprotein cholesterol(LDLC)and high-density lipoprotein cholesterol(HDLC)were measured.HCY was measured using enzyme linked immunosorbent assay(ELISA).Results The levels of serum HCY and LDL-C in the osteoporosis group were higher than those in the osteopenia group and normal bone mass group,and there were significant differences between the osteoporosis group and the normal bone mass group in menopausal age and body weight(P <0.05).Low body weight and increased serum HCY and LDL-C levels were risk factors in elderly women for osteopenia.These variables were found to be significant different between the osteopenia group and the normal bone mass group(P < 0.05),with odds ratios and 95%confidence intervals as 0.932(0.886-0.979),2.284(1.487-3.509)and 1.487(1.081-9.337),respectively.Conclusion HCY and LDL-C in elderly women with osteopenia and osteoporosis were higher than those with normal bone mass(P<0.05).HCY and LDL-C were negatively related to the level of bone mineral density.The levels of HCY and LDL-C can be used as reference index for the evaluation of bone mass loss in elderly women.
